Crystal structure of a soluble form of CLIC4. intercellular chloride ion channel
Template:ABSTRACT PUBMED 16176272
About this Structure
2ahe is a 1 chain structure of Ion channels (Part II) with sequence from Homo sapiens. Full crystallographic information is available from OCA.
